What is the difference between outline and summary? Please let me know how and when we should use these words and their differences in writing papers and books

Lets see... An outline is something like a bullet point of important ideas A summary is a concise restating of a text (written or spoken) that connects all the important ideas They do appear to be similar but they are a little different. Hope that helps, Nick

An outline is often in point- or bullet-form example: I. A. 1. 2. 3. B. 1 2 3 II. A. 1. 2. B. 1. 2. 3. Summary is in paragraph form. It depicts the main points but leaves out the additional filler.
